Managing Printer Settings using the Universal Print portal
Printers have several configurable properties, each of which are described in detail below. Select a printer from the Printers list and click Printer properties
to view and configure these settings. To configure these settings by using PowerShell, see the Universal Print PowerShell module documentation.
Note
Printers need to be shared before they can be found by users. To control who can use this printer, configure permissions on the associated printer share. See Sharing Printers using the Universal Print portal for instructions.
Basic metadata
Basic metadata distinguishes one printer device from another and provides a brief summary of its state. This information is provided by the printer device and the Universal Print service, and cannot be changed.
Property | Type | Description |
---|---|---|
Name | String | Value provided by the printer at the time of printer registration. |
Make | String | Printer manufacturer. |
Model | String | Printer model or printer driver. |
Printer Id | GUID | ID assigned by Azure Active Directory when the printer is registered. |
Registered by | String | UPN of the user who registered the printer. |
Registration Time | Timestamp | Timestamp of when the printer was registered. |
Printer Status | String | Current printer state. |
Printer Status Reasons | String | Additional printer state details, if available. |
Printer Is Accepting Jobs | Boolean | Specifies whether the printer is accepting new print jobs. |
Active Jobs | Integer | Number of active jobs. |
Printer Share Name | String | Admin specified value when sharing the printer. This is the printer name that the end-user sees on their client device. |
Share Id | GUID | ID assigned by Universal Print when the printer is shared. |
Printer Share Time | Timestamp | Timestamp of when the printer was shared. |
Printer Share Status | String | Describes current shared state. |
Default settings
The default settings configured for a printer will be automatically applied to new print jobs unless overridden by a user. Available settings for these fields are controlled by the printer device based on its supported features.
Note
To reset these values to the manufacturer's factory settings, click Apply Factory Defaults
.
Property | Description |
---|---|
Copies per job | Default number of copies for the print job. |
Color configuration | Specifies whether the print job defaults to color or black and white. |
Duplex configuration | Specifies whether the print job defaults to print on one side or on both sides of the paper. |
Orientation | Specifies whether the print job should default to Portrait or Landscape mode. |
Size | The default paper size to print on. |
Media type | The default paper type to print on. For example: plain paper or transparency. |
Media Color | The default paper color to print on. |
Pages per impression | Specifies the default number of pages to print on each side of paper. |
Fit to page | Specifies whether the content should default to shrink to fit page size. |
Print quality | The default quality to render the print job. |
Output bin | The default output paper tray to use. |
Document MIME type | Default PDL to render the print job in. |
Finishings | Specifies default finishings, such as whether the print job should be stapled or hole punched. |

Location and company information
To help users find nearby printers, configure location information. Organization within a company's hierarchy can also be used to organize printers based on business needs.
Geographical location
Users on Windows devices will automatically discover printers that are closest to their current location.
Property | Sample |
---|---|
Latitude | 47.639625 |
Longitude | -122.128196 |
Altitude | 0 |
Company & building information
Users can filter information based on where it is in the company. In Windows, this is presented as a hierarchical list (Organization > Country or region > Site > Building > Floor Number > Room number
):
Property | Sample |
---|---|
Country or region | USA |
Organization | Contoso |
Site | IT Department |
Building | Building 10 |
Floor Number | 1 |
Room number | 1001 |
